Melaleuca Distribution Center

Idaho Falls, Idaho


The Melaleuca Distribution Center is a massive facility that depends on functional, usable, and smart space allocation. The plan includes many important innovations to ensure that employees have an excellent and safe work environment, while deliveries will be optimized for speed and accuracy.